Exploring the Intricate Relationship Between Water Plants and Soil Microorganisms for Sustainable Agriculture
   
   
   
   
   
   
   
This image captures a jar filled with vibrant water plants, reminiscent of the crucial role microorganisms play in soil fertility. Bacteria, fungi, and cyanobacteria work together to rejuvenate the soil ecosystem, ensure nutrient cycling, and support plant health. A symbiotic relationship between water plants and soil organisms is essential for maintaining sustainable agriculture practices
